The 2026 Rossignol Signature Palmares skis with NX 12 Konect GW bindings are carving-oriented frontside skis that blend classic, race-inspired performance with modern shaping for powerful edge control and a smooth ride across groomed snow. These skis are part of Rossignol’s Signature Series and pair dynamic ski performance with reliable binding integration.

Why we like it:

We like these skis because they balance serious carving prowess with approachable energy, giving you stability at speed and confidence in turns without feeling overly demanding.

Who it's for:

This ski is ideal for intermediate to advanced skiers who want a dedicated, trail-focused carving machine that feels precise from the first turn to the last. It suits aggressive cruisers and technically capable skiers who enjoy making clean turns at moderate to high speeds.

Highlights:

Rossi utilizes a poplar wood core with full sidewall construction to provide a lively yet damp feel that rewards good edge control and precision. The oversized sidecut accelerates edge engagement and supports strong, mid-turn power delivery. A subtle tip rocker eases turn initiation while the traditional camber underfoot maintains grip and rebound for confident carving. The NX 12 Konect binding adds a responsive platform that enhances power transfer across a wide range of skiing conditions.

Things to consider:

These skis are powerful on groomed snow and prefer firm, packed conditions. If you spend most of your time in softer snow or off-trail, these are not a good choice as their carving bias means they don't float well in deep snow compared to all-mountain designs.

Fit & sizing considerations:

These ski a little on the long side, so less aggressive skiers will want to size down for easier turn initiation and maneuverability. Those prioritizing stability at speed can stick with their usual frontside length.
